The Green Head - Finds Cool New Stuff!

Giant Toasted Leafcutter Ants

Giant Toasted Leafcutter Ants

If you want to start eating healthier, why not add Giant Toasted Leafcutter Ants to your diet? At approximately 1" long, the Aatta Laeviga leafcutter ants out of Columbia are some of the largest ants in the world, but when they're toasted, they make a high protein, low saturated fat and tasty snack. These massive ants are 100% natural too - no wimpy chocolate coating. If you're not brave enough to munch on them or put them on a salad or something, they also make a truly unique gift.

Related Stuff: Snacks

Popular Today

Latest Cool New Stuff

Random Cool Stuff

Subscribe To Our Newsletter!

Get the latest cool new stuff delivered to your email inbox daily!